Protasco To Dispose 100% Stake In IUKL University To An HK Based Company

Protasco has informed that its subsidiary Kumpulam Ikram had received and accepted an offer letter from Star Teenagers International Group Limited a company based in Hong Kong, proposing to purchase 20,000,000 ordinary shares held by KISB in Ikram Education Sdn Bhd, representing 100% of the total issued share capital of IESB.

IESB, is the owner of the education business, known as Infrastructure University Kuala Lumpur., the group said it had on 30 April 2024  accepted the letter of offer and received the earnest deposit from STI.   

The group said upon the completion and satisfaction of STI’s due diligence exercise, the parties will finalize the terms and conditions of the Proposed Disposal through a Share Sale Agreement.

The purchase amount was not disclosed by the group.
